When I'm on holiday, I always wonder how far from my house I am, and also like to know the altitude at which I am etc...
And that's what this does; it tells you your latitude and longitude, the time (GMT), the altitude, and how far you are from your house. If you wanted, you could easily modify the code to tell you more like your speed and heading in degrees.

Step 1: Hardware

Photo0243.jpg
Photo0245.jpg
The hardware is based on an Arduino Microcontroller, an GPS shield and an Lcd.
The lcd is connected to an I2C/SPI "backpack" to reduce the amount of pins needed put you could do without it.

The Gps,shield and backpack come from Adafruit.com  
The lcd and arduino from Sparkfun.com
